Output 68661fc22903d12b5a92668a2616638c39ba8bb35b5300e620f30eb9d4e6e849:1
- value
- 383607555
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69f3746bdb16cc6867a5a220abcab7cb6d9a4510 OP_EQUAL
- address
- 3BMEXDiECcx1S2KVZWYEBk9hxwSBqAKaTE
- transaction
- 68661fc22903d12b5a92668a2616638c39ba8bb35b5300e620f30eb9d4e6e849
- spent
- true